WebYes insects can get fat but it would only be visible on the soft parts of the insect, like the joint between its head and thorax and also it's abdomen can appear physically bigger … WebJun 24, 2024 · Genes contribute to the causes of obesity in many ways, by affecting appetite, satiety (the sense of fullness), metabolism, food cravings, body-fat distribution, and the tendency to use eating as a way to cope with stress. The strength of the genetic influence on weight disorders varies quite a bit from person to person.
